Moscow is served by several airports with different roles. Sheremetyevo (SVO) typically acts as the main international hub, handling many long-haul and SkyTeam flights and often perceived as pricier due to its full-service carrier profile; it sits roughly 25–30 km northwest of the city center and is reachable by Aeroexpress train in about 35–45 minutes (tickets usually cost in the mid-range) or by taxi and express buses that can take 40–60+ minutes depending on traffic. Domodedovo (DME) functions as another large international airport with a mix of full-service and low-cost operators, about 40–45 km southeast of central Moscow and connected by Aeroexpress (around 45–55 minutes) plus numerous bus and taxi services; fares and travel times can vary. Vnukovo (VKO) is often used for domestic and budget-friendly international flights and sits about 28–30 km southwest of the center; it’s linked by Aeroexpress or bus services taking roughly 35–50 minutes. Zhukovsky (ZIA) is generally the smaller, newer option for some low-cost and charter services, farther out at around 40–50 km, with bus transfers and taxis as the main access methods. Pros: multiple airport choices let travelers balance cost, carrier, and schedule; Aeroexpress trains provide predictable city links. Cons: airports are spread out with variable road congestion and transfer times, and ticket/transfer costs can fluctuate with service and season.

Ivato International Airport (TNR) serves Antananarivo as Madagascar’s primary international gateway and busiest airport, handling both international carriers and domestic turboprops. You’ll find a mix of full-service regional airlines and lower-cost local operators; fares to/from Ivato can be moderate to higher compared with secondary airports, especially on long-haul routes. The airport sits about 16 km (roughly 30–60 minutes) north of downtown Antananarivo; travel options include taxis and shared minibuses (bush taxis), with fares usually ranging from budget-friendly shared rides to higher taxi rates for convenience. Pros: direct international connections and on-site services; cons: traffic to the city can be heavy and facilities are relatively basic compared with larger global hubs.
